After Susan Joyce was laid off, she was horrified to hear of two suicides in her layoff group. Such cases may sound【C1】______, but being fired or laid off is undeniably one of life’s biggest blows and can lead to clinical depression, violence and alcohol【C2】______, and so forth. Even the fear of losing a job produces more doctor visits and health worries.
Layoffs create a sense of hopelessness. Stress-related complaints such as insomnia(失眠)and headaches tend to follow,【C3】______even after victims find new jobs, says University of Michigan psychologist Richard Price.
Your health can【C4】______simply from fear of losing your job, says Sarah Burgard, a sociologist at the University of Michigan. After【C5】______data from two large national surveys, she concluded that【C6】______job insecurity over a two-year period rivals the anxiety of a job loss or a major illness. Fears of poor job【C7】______may have similar consequences. When Swedish researchers asked 21-year-olds about their health during a recession, they reported more problems than a comparison group during a【C8】______.
If your stomach starts churning(翻腾)when you hear bad economic news, Susan Joyce, who now runs a job-hunting Website, has some tips. Start a discreet search as soon as you see danger signs in your current position. Prepare【C9】______by cutting costs and building up disaster funds. Get help if you or a loved one can’t shake the blues. Watch for signs of depression: changes in eating and sleeping habits, significant changes in weight, loss of interest in some pleasures. And, if possible, make health insurance a priority, as you may be more【C10】______to illness.
A)deteriorate E)extreme I)abuse M)suffer
B)analyzing F)lingering J)chronic N)vulnerable
C)prospects G)occupations K)financially O)vanishing
D)occasionally H)boom L)genuine
【C3】
选项
答案
F
解析
此处需填入动词分词,作句子的伴随状语。该句提到,失眠和头痛等和压力相关的疾病往往随着下岗而来,甚至找到了新工作后……。由even的递进关系可知lingering“继续存留”与follow的语义逻辑一致,故正确。而vanishing“消失”与follow语义相反,与even的逻辑不对。
